In The Home Evil Feed

Key art for Evil Feed

The Long Pig Restaurant is the ultimate underground restaurant sensation, where only the richest can taste the most refined meals and worldwide best... Cannibalistic Haute Cuisine. Newly run by Steven (Terry Chen) an overachieving son who delicately put his father into retirement by serving his ehad, The Long Pig has introduced novelty by capturing elite MMA fighters and then serving losers to their bloodthirsty customers. Perfect "Tendertainment"

Laci J Mailey
Terry Chen
Alain Chanoine
Alyson Bath
Derek Gilroy
Director: Kimani Ray Smith
Writers: Aaron Au, Kimani Ray Smith & Jana Mitsoula
Producers: Aaron Au, Dylan Thomas Collingwood & Kimani Ray Smith